Vamos a instalar Xen en un equipo con Debian Wheezy.
1.1 Verificar repositorios. Chequeamos que tengamos los repositorios correcto para realizar la descarga e instalacin de paquetes. Verificamos que tenemos una linea como la que sigue en el archivo /etc/apt/sources.list deb http://debian.cantv.net/debian wheezy main contrib non-free hora procedemos a instalar los paquetes necesarios aptitude update aptitude install xen-hypervisor !na vez instalado debemos de reiniciar el equipo y verificar que este levante con el "hipervisor# de Xen. 1.2 Hacer que xen inicie de forma nativa (opcional) $i deseamos traba%ar con Xen de forma predeterminada cuando inicie el equipo& debemos de aplicar los siguientes comandos' dpkg-divert --divert /etc/grub.d/08_linux_xen --rename /etc/grub.d/20_linux_xen ctualizamos el menu de grub con el siguiente comando update-grub ( reiniciamos el equipo para verificar que inicia con el hipervisor de )en. 1.3 Creacin de puente conexiones de red *ara mane%ar las cone)iones de red de las maquinas virtuales& la manera m+s sencilla de hacerlo es a trav,s de la creacin de puentes entre la interfaces f-sicas y las interfaces virtuales de cada maquina. $e recomienda que esto se haga a trav,s de la configuracin de un puente. .sto se logra editando el archivo /etc/net/or0/interfaces modificandolo de la siguiente manera iface xenbr0 inet static address 192.168.0.127 netmask 255.255.255.0 gateway 192.168.0.100 bridge_ports eth0 bridge_stp off bridge_maxwait 0 bridge_fd 0 auto xenbr0 *uede configurar un puente para cada interfaz f-sica. *uede asociar una maquina virtual a uno o varios puentes. !na vez creado el archivo pasamos a reiniciar las interfaces de red. /etc/init.d/networking restart 2 Crear maquina virtual con Xen-Tools !na vez instalado )en& haremos uso de )en1tools para crear nuestra primera maquina virtual. *rimero hacemos la instalacin del paquete )en1tools aptitude install xen-tools 2.1 Instalar maquina virtual. Con ayuda de )en1tools ahora haremos la instalacin de nuestra primera maquina virtual .legimos alo%ar las maquinas virtuales en el directorio /var/spool/)en. Debemos de asegurarnos tener suficiente espacio en ese sistema de archivos. mkdir /var/spool/xen xen-create-image --dir /var/spool/xen/ --hostname=debian-pv --dhcp --size=3G --swap=128M --dist=wheezy --passwd --memory=128M 2os parametro obligatorios de este comando son 11dir' .specifica en que directorio se crearan las im+genes de las maquinas virtuales 11hostname' .specifica el nombre de la maquina virtual 2os parametros opcionales son' 11dhcp' 3ndica a la maquina creada que obtendra una direccin ip por dhcp 11size' 3ndica el tama4o de la imagen creada del disco de la maquina virtual. 11s/ap' 2a espacio s/ap limitado a la cantidad asignada 11dist' 3ndica que distribucin de linu) instalar. 5+s informacin sobre las opciones en el archivo /usr/share/doc/)en1tools/6.D5..gz 11pass/d' l finalizar la instalacin pregunta por la contrase4a del usuario root 11memory' 3ndica el valor de memoria a asignar a la maquina virtual. .ste comando crea en el directorio indicado por el parametro 11dir el directorio domains y dentro un sub1directorio con el nombre de cada maquina virtual creada que contiene las im+genes de disco correspondientes. .n nuestro caso debe de tener la siguiente estructura creada /var/spool/)en/domains/debian1pv/dis0.img /var/spool/)en/domains/debian1pv/s/ap.img 2as )en1tools crean un archivo de configuracin de la maquina virtual. .ste archivo define los recursos de hard/are y par+metros de comportamiento que tendr+ la maquina virtual creada. .n nuestro caso el archivo creado es' /etc/)en/debian1pv.cfg 2.2 Iniciar maquina virtual creada continuacin vamos a iniciar la maquina virtual creada anteriormente. *ara ello utilizamos el comando' xm create /etc/xen/debian-pv.cfg 2.3 Listar maquinas virtuales en Xen *uede ver cuales maquinas virtuales mane%adas por )en y su estado con el comando xm list .stado r Corriendo 7running8 b 9loqueado. .sperando una accion 3: 7puede estar corriendo8 p *ause. 5aquina pausada s $hutdo/n. 5aquina apagada c Crashed. .l dominio cayo de forma violenta d Dying. 5aquina moribunda. 2.4 Conectarse a la maquina virtual *ara abrir una consola hacia la maquina virtual e%ecutamos el comando xm console debian-pv *ara salir de la consola presionar la combinacin de teclas ctrl;<